What is the difference between Internship Remote Infection Control vs Infection Control Specialist?

AspectInternship Remote Infection ControlInfection Control Specialist
CredentialsTypically pursuing relevant healthcare or public health degreeRequired certifications like CIC (Certified Infection Control)
Work EnvironmentRemote, supervised internship settingHealthcare facilities, hospitals, or clinics on-site or hybrid
Employer & IndustryHospitals, health departments, or healthcare organizationsHospitals, clinics, or healthcare systems
Search & Comparison IntentLearning, entry-level experience, internship opportunitiesProfessional role, certification, career advancement

In summary, an Internship Remote Infection Control is an entry-level, remote learning position aimed at gaining experience, while an Infection Control Specialist is a certified professional working on-site or in healthcare settings to implement infection prevention measures.

Job Summary
Responsible for providing direct, compassionate, and patient-centered care by performing delegated clinical and nonclinical tasks under the supervision of licensed healthcare professionals. Assists with obtaining vital signs, phlebotomy, documentation, activities of daily living, patient mobility, and preparation for procedures. Ensures a safe, clean, and therapeutic environment by adhering to organizational policies, infection control practices, and safety protocols. Collaborates with interdisciplinary teams to support patient comfort, satisfaction, and optimal outcomes. Maintains accurate records, assists with patient transport, and participates in psychiatric rehabilitation and group activities as needed.
Essential Functions
• Assists the patient care team with routine patient care, comfort, hygiene, mobility, and delegated non-nursing tasks under supervision.
• Performs admission, transfer, discharge, and transportation activities, and accompanies patients to appointments or visitations as needed.
• Monitors and documents patient status, including vital signs, intake and output, pain assessments, and completes required checks and observations.
• Communicates pertinent patient information to the healthcare team and participates in patient hand-offs using established protocols.
• Maintains a clean, safe, and organized environment by cleaning equipment, restocking supplies, and ensuring proper equipment function and storage.
• Demonstrates service excellence, professionalism, and teamwork with patients, families, and staff, and models behavioral expectations.
• Ensures compliance with patient privacy, confidentiality, infection control, and regulatory requirements within the scope of practice.
• Participates in professional development, completes required competencies, attends meetings, and maintains certifications as required.
• Documents all care and activities accurately and thoroughly in the medical record according to policy.
• Performs other duties as assigned.
Education Requirement
High school diploma or equivalent and vocational/technical training in relevant area.
Experience Requirement
0-1 years of experience in a healthcare, clinical setting, or a relevant area
An equivalent combination of education and experience may be considered.
All experience must be paid and in the same related field.
Part-time and PRN experience will be prorated based on hours worked per week.
Volunteer work and internships for academic credit are not counted.
